From 57b5d367f293397ff7ffac6fb55f0a0e32ab6a08 Mon Sep 17 00:00:00 2001 From: Andrew Gaul Date: Tue, 29 Jul 2025 22:28:06 +0900 Subject: [PATCH] Deduplicate case-insensitive functors (#2697) --- src/metaheader.h | 12 +++--------- 1 file changed, 3 insertions(+), 9 deletions(-) diff --git a/src/metaheader.h b/src/metaheader.h index a4cd020..c1ac9d6 100644 --- a/src/metaheader.h +++ b/src/metaheader.h @@ -23,20 +23,14 @@ #include #include -#include #include +#include "types.h" + //------------------------------------------------------------------- // headers_t //------------------------------------------------------------------- -struct header_nocase_cmp -{ - bool operator()(const std::string &strleft, const std::string &strright) const - { - return (strcasecmp(strleft.c_str(), strright.c_str()) < 0); - } -}; -typedef std::map headers_t; +typedef std::map headers_t; //------------------------------------------------------------------- // Functions